Covenant College vs. UC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Covenant College or UC?

  • Covenant College is 228.4% more expensive to attend than UC for in-state tuition ($37,760.00 vs. $11,498.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 40.6% higher at Covenant College than University of Cincinnati Main Campus ($37,760.00 vs. $26,862.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at University of Cincinnati Main Campus than Covenant College ($20,149 vs. $25,028)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Covenant College are 10% lower than costs at University of Cincinnati Main Campus ($11,688 vs. $12,852)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Covenant College than University of Cincinnati Main Campus (100% vs. 64%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Covenant College students is 205.3% larger than aid received University of Cincinnati Main Campus ($26,658 vs. $8,733)

Covenant College vs. UC Admissions Difficulty Comparison

Which college is harder to get into, Covenant College or UC? Average SAT and ACT scores plus acceptance rates offer good insight into the difficulty of admission between UC or Covenant College .

  • The average SAT score at Covenant College (1189) is 24 points higher than at UC (1165)
  • Incoming Covenant College students have a 1 point higher average ACT score (27) than students at UC (26)
  • Accepted freshman Covenant College students have a 0.01 point higher average high school GPA (3.7) than students at UC (3.69)
  • UC has a higher acceptance rate (86.2%) than Covenant College (84.1%)

Covenant College vs. UC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Covenant College or UC?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between UC and Covenant College.

  • The graduation rate at UC is higher than Covenant College (59% vs. 51%)
  • Graduates of Covenant College and UC have equivalent average earnings after ten years ($45,600 vs. $45,600)
  • Covenant College students graduate with a $1,500 lower median federal student loan debt than UC graduates. ($21,500 vs. $23,000)
  • Covenant College graduates are paying $15 less per month on federal student loans than UC graduates. ($222 vs. $237)
  • More Covenant College gra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former UC students, three years after graduation. (78% vs. 57%)
